Mastodon 3.3と同時に適用される独自機能
キュアスタ!改造の方針
最初に少々お堅い話を。
キュアスタ!はMastodonへの改造を極力行わず、機能追加は可能な限り、拙作モロヘイヤに対して行う方針です。
改造を頻繁に行っていた大規模サーバー(たとえばPawooやQiitadon)が、最新のMastodonを維持できなくなっていることをご存知の方もいるかもしれません。
本家Mastodonとの相違点をひとたび発生させてしまったら、それを維持できるだけの開発力や人的コストも運営側に求められます。これらのサーバーの運営陣は、個人である弊サーバー管理人よりはるかに高い開発力を持つにもかかわらず、この方たちですら更新が継続できていない現実があります。
かのサーバーたちがMastodonにとても大きな貢献をしてきたことは重々承知の上で、管理人には大きな教訓となっています。企業サーバーとして、利益の発生しない開発をおいそれと行えない事情もあるのでしょう。
キュアスタ!では皆さんに便宜の為に、画面(フロントエンド、略してフロントと呼ぶこともあります)への改造は、やむを得ない場合にのみ行っています。
モロヘイヤが今のところ、フロントエンドへの機能追加を行えないという事情もあります。上で述べたような理由で、先代から引き継いだ時点からは「実況メニュー」以外の大きな変更は避けてきましたが、Mastodon 3.3のリリースを前にフロントエンドを見直しています。
変更点
実況メニュー
- 「実況の開始」「実況の終了」等、文言を見直して機能の意図が伝わるようにしました。
- 現行の「実況汎用タグ」を廃止しました。滅多に使わない上に、大画面ではないユーザーにとっては貴重な、番組枠を1つ消費してしまっていた為です。
キュアスタ!関連リンク
- タイトルを「関連リンク」から、「キュアスタ!関連リンク」に改めました。
- モロヘイヤの諸機能へのリンクを追加しました。今やキュアスタ!の多くの独自機能が、この画面にある為です。
「スタート」メニュー
- 従来の precure_fun タイムラインへのリンクに加え、
#実況
タイムラインへのリンクを設けました。 - precure_fun タイムラインは、他サーバーのローカルタイムラインに相当します。
タブバー
- 従来のローカルタイムラインへのリンクを、precure_funタイムラインへのリンクに置き換えています。
- 以下が旧タブバー。
- 以下が新タブバー。ローカルタイムラインへのリンクが置き換わっていることに注目。
- 旧ローカルタイムラインは非推奨という扱いですが、移行期間中は「スタート」メニュー(上記)にも残します。
シングルカラムビューへの変更
- 今まで「キュアスタ!関連リンク」が表示されていなかった通常画面(通称シングルカラムビュー)にも表示するようにしました。
- Mastodon 2.9以降、新規さんは最初、このシングルカラムビューのモードで登録される様になりました。最近キュアスタ!に登録された方は、「キュアスタ!関連リンク」 の存在をご存知なかったかもしれません。(なんという落ち度…)
- 「キュアスタ!関連リンク」は新規さんにこそ必要な機能。ある意味ではこれが、今回一番重要な更新です。